Location: - The ever popular location of Draper Way is located in the thoughtfully planned residential development of Sandhills, enjoying a close proximity to multiple green spaces and play areas, including Astral Park and Astral Lake, and within walking distance of sought after schooling, local shops and amenities. The location further benefits from excellent transport links, with regular public transport and road links via the A505 and A5 providing easy access to the neighbouring towns of Aylesbury, Bedford and Milton Keynes. The nearby Junction 11A of the M1 provides road links to London and further afield.
Ground Floor: - Enter via the front door into the hallway. There are stairs leading to the first floor with a spacious built in cupboard under, and doors to the lounge/diner, kitchen and cloakroom/WC. The kitchen faces the front aspect and is fitted with a range of wall and base level units with spaces for appliances. The lounge/diner provides ample space for a range of living room furniture as well as a dining table. There are double glazed doors which open into the generous conservatory which enjoys views of the rear garden.
First Floor: - The spacious and welcoming first floor landing features a built in storage cupboard and doors to the two first floor bedrooms and family bathroom. There are also stairs leading to the second floor. Across the rear of the property is a double bedroom which is bright and airy, and at the front is a good sized single bedroom. The family bathroom has been refitted with a modern three piece suite comprising of a low level WC, vanity wash hand basin and panel bath with shower over.
Second Floor: - From the landing the is a door to the master bedroom. The master bedroom provides plenty of space for a range of bedroom furniture, with light introduced by a dormer window to the front aspect. Additionally, the room benefits from an access to a generous eaves storage area.
Outside: - To the front of the property there is a garage with ample driveway parking. A hedgerow borders the front garden which is laid to lawn, and there is a path leading to the front door with gated access to the rear. The rear garden features a paved patio area and the remainder is laid mainly to lawn, with a timber shed situated in the corner of the garden.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
